Girl Reserves Of The YWCA Go Caroling, December 1935

Ann Arbor News, December 20, 1935
Caption:
CAROLING - This party of Girl Reserves of the Young Women's Christian association was photographed last night leaving the association building to sing carols at the Anna Botsford Bach home and the Washtenaw county home. In the front row, left to right, are Marilyn Koebnick, Betty Jane Eastman, Winifred Russell, Dorothea Webb, Bernice Cotton, Audrey Thayer, and June Regan, and the girls standing in the back row, are Betty Morgan, left, Muriel Davis, Helen Morgan, Louise Mallory, Marise Beatty, Marian Jane Onsky, Loretta Mallory, Ethel West and Elizabeth Staebler. Miss Christine Nichol of Plymouth, a University student, who is advisor to the sophomore high school group, led the singing.
